Eating a mooncake during lunchtime usually does not directly lead to weight gain. Mooncakes are carefully made from ingredients such as flour, eggs, and sugar, and are popular for their delicious taste. Although they are not low in calories, consuming one in moderation during lunch generally does not result in significant fat accumulation or obesity.
